Lemon Rosemary Chicken

6 chicken thighs
3 T lemon juice (half a large lemon)
2 T olive oil
1 T fresh rosemary, minced
1 garlic clove, minced
salt and pepper

Arrange chicken skin-side down on a broiler pan. Mix lemon juice, olive oil, rosemary, and garlic. Brush 1/3 mixture over chicken. Sprinkle with salt and pepper.

Broil until thighs are browned, about 7 minutes.

Turn chicken. Brush 1/3 of mixture over skin. Sprinkle with salt and pepper.

Broil until thighs are browned, about 7 minutes.

Turn off broiler and bake at 450 degrees until thoroughly cooked, about 10 minutes.
